Output 323ee0c9de216a6d1006ce68380487ed91a67c64a9d5a3e9ccd32bea329b1cef:2

value
23332867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f53a9cf85f6654c0b44ea45033b6fe51b8badd0 OP_EQUAL
address
MCDQDUYq44hc1aieQCf1jS3HYQA8rp6RV1
transaction
323ee0c9de216a6d1006ce68380487ed91a67c64a9d5a3e9ccd32bea329b1cef
spent
true